Shasta Union High trustees approve consent agenda, ratify $4.3M in warrants and readmit two expelled students
Summary
The Board approved multiple consent items Jan. 13, 2026 — including ratifying $4,345,429.30 in commercial warrants and $4,913,943.20 in payroll distributions, and accepted administration recommendations to readmit two previously expelled students (File Nos. 24-3 and 24-5).

The Shasta Union High School District Governing Board unanimously approved its Jan. 13 consent agenda, carrying a slate of routine and fiscal items without roll-call disagreement. Among the actions, trustees ratified commercial warrants totaling $4,345,429.30 and payroll distributions totaling $4,913,943.20 for Dec. 1–31, 2025; the motions passed 5-0 with Student Board Member Aiden Johnson recorded as 'Aye.'
The Board also accepted administration recommendations to readmit two students formerly expelled under File Nos. 24-3 and 24-5; both readmission motions were approved 5-0. Other approved items included minutes from the Dec. 9, 2025 meeting and acceptance of the District's First Period attendance report and annual workers' compensation certification. The Board's vote to waive second reading and approve CSBA policy updates also carried 5-0.
